The Great Manhattan Caper: NY Fall 2013

Yes, Capes! They are all over the runway in New York for the Fall '13 collections. Capes as chic dress covers seen at Zac Posen and Naeem Khan or as utilitarian outerwear presented by Vera Wang and Derek Lam to bejeweled boho versions at Oscar de la Renta. There is nothing quite like the movement from a long, flowing cape; it seems to add so much mystery and elegance. My favorite capes from the New York collections are the dynamic jersey versions from Donna Karan (see previous blog entry). So bold yet so feminine.

I can't help but think this trend was inspired by none other than the fabulous Tom Ford; his stunning white dress/cape ensemble worn by Gwyneth Paltrow at last Year's Oscars was at the tip of every fashion editor and fashionista's panting tongues - it was just a question of time before his vision would surface with an encore from his peers.

Now to find out what Paris, Milan and London have (or rather, don't have) up their sleeves for their Fall 2013 collections.

Donna Karan Fall 2013

I am so thrilled the Fall collections have kicked off today in New York! The first collection I had to review was that of one of my most favorite designers, the irreverent Donna Karan. Her brilliant silhouettes, drapery and color stories are always so inspiring and feminine.

Her collection for this fall is a sweeping orchestra of browns, charcoal grays and seductive blacks. The most powerful looks for me were the amazing draped dresses; the juxtaposition of sheer inserts, body hugging jersey drapery and the loose fluidity of the attached capes are at once wondrously lyrical, sexy and ultra-feminine. These pieces evoke to me an image of a mirage; a vision of a seductive woman traipsing through a torrid, dusty terrain, her cascading cape undulating against the wind. 

Now I want to sew capes into all of my clothes.

lace, lace, baby.

Lace. Elegant, seductive and acutely feminine.   

The Pre Fall and Couture 2013 collections explored lace's ultimate elegance with a discernment for it's sexy, edgy side. Sheer lace and cutouts were seen from Michael Kors to Emilio Pucci to Valentino and back to Elie Saab; the playfulness between the alluring flashes of skin beneath the luxuriously intricate and traditional craftsmanship provided a feminine strength perhaps not typically associated with one's idea of lace.

Of course, the daring runway presentations will be mostly reinterpreted for the non-red-carpet-super-hero elite, with solid linings shielding unwitting citizens from the provocative bare flesh. Even Jennifer Lopez lined those infamous legs in her recent Golden Globe Elie Saab dress ... and it still harmonized with it's original, sexy runway version.
